Scraping websites.

These websites provide an interactive and responsive user experience based on user input. For instance, when you access your YouTube account, the video content presented is tailored to your input. As a result, web scraping dynamic sites can be more challenging since the data is subject to constant modifications from user interactions.

Scraping websites. Things To Know About Scraping websites.

What is web scraping? Web scrapers access the underlying code of a website and gather a large amount of data which is later saved on a local file or database. It has become an established …An open source and collaborative framework for extracting the data you need from websites. In a fast, simple, yet extensible way. Maintained by Zyte and many other contributors Install the latest version of Scrapy. Scrapy 2.11.1 . pip install scrapy. PyPI Conda Release Notes. Terminal ...In this article, we will look at how to extract email addresses from websites using Python. In this tutorial, we will be using web scraping & will create an email scraper using Python and regular expression. Our target website for emails will be this webpage. Selenium will be used here because this website uses JavaScript to render its data.How much does a website cost? From the most basic to the ones with all the bells and whistles, this is what it will cost you to get one. If you buy something through our links, we ...Coming up with website name ideas doesn’t have to be hard. In fact, tons of cool website names are at your fingertips. You just need to know where to look. Maddy Osman Web Develope...

Many websites use ‘anti-bot’ technology to discourage automated scraping. There are ways on how to bypass ip bans , the most effective being using smart rotating proxies. This is a technique that effectively lulls a target website into thinking it’s being visited innocuously by a human, rather than an extraction script.Use Tasker for Android To Search The Web. Automated Web Scraping. Use a Web Scraping Service. The quickest and simplest way to gather data from the …Do you want to learn how to scrape HTML tables from webpages and convert them into pandas dataframes? In this article, you'll see how to use BeautifulSoup and pandas to extract, clean, and manipulate tabular data from any website. You'll also find out how to handle nested tables, missing values, and multiple pages. This is a useful skill for …

Heck, even scraping for use in business can be done quite ethically in my opinion. It's high volume web scraping for questionable commercial use that gets the ... Top 1. Amazon. Yes, it is not surprising that Amazon ranks as the most scraped website. Amazon is taking the giant shares in the e-commerce business, which means that Amazon data is the most representative of any kind of market research. It has the largest database. While getting e-commerce data faces challenges.

Nov 2, 2023 ... Web scraping occurs in many public-facing court records and docket sheets. It has negative ramifications for those whose banks or employers ...Excel VBA Part 47.3 - Internet Explorer vs XML HTTP Request. This video shows you how to use VBA to scrape websites using Internet Explorer and XML HTTP Requests. You'll learn how to reference the correct object libraries, how to create an XML HTTP Request and capture the response text. Scrapy | A Fast and Powerful Scraping and Web Crawling Framework. An open source and collaborative framework for extracting the data you need from websites. In a fast, simple, yet extensible way. Maintained by Zyte and many other contributors. Remove melted plastic from metal by either cooling the plastic down to make it brittle enough to break off, or by heating the plastic to make it pliable so that it can be scraped o...

What is Web Scraping? Web scraping, also known as web data extraction or web harvesting, is the process of extracting data from websites using automated software. It can be done either manually, like copying and pasting data by hand, or automatically, like extracting information through a web scraper.

Step 1: Inspect Your Data Source. Explore the Website. Decipher the Information in URLs. Inspect the Site Using Developer Tools. Step 2: Scrape HTML Content From a Page. …

Data Source: Data scraping is a broad term that refers to the extraction of data from various sources, not limited to web-based content. It can include databases, documents, spreadsheets, text files, APIs, and more. Method: Data scraping can involve automated techniques for extracting structured or unstructured data from a variety of sources.Oct 9, 2023 · Web scraping is a technique employed for extracting valuable information from websites. AI web scraping, on the other hand, is something that can take web scraping a little further with the use of artificial intelligence technologies and algorithms. It improves the accuracy, adaptability, and even efficiency of the entire scraping process. Are you looking to establish an online presence but don’t want to spend a fortune on creating a website? Fortunately, there are numerous platforms available that allow you to creat...Are you in search of a reliable and user-friendly platform to download kalender 2023? Look no further. In this article, we will introduce you to the top five websites where you can...The scraping of online data, commonplace in AI, has recently become highly controversial. AI companies such as OpenAI, Stability.AI, Meta, and Google are …Here’s a question for you: Would you rather scrape crusted spaghetti sauce handprints off the wall or rescue Mr. Potato Head from his personal jacuzzi, a.k.a. Before you put yourse...

Collecting data from millions of web sources. Large-Scale Data Acquisition Handle millions of requests without sacrificing efficiency. SERP Data Collection ... Web scraping basics for all skill levels. Glossary Scraping terms in simple words. Blog Projects, guides, and tutorials in one place. Contact sales ...Jan 8, 2024 · Web scraping is all about collecting content from websites. Scrapers come in many shapes and forms and the exact details of what a scraper will collect will vary greatly, depending on the use cases. A very common example is search engines, of course. 1. Choose your plan. We offer subscription plans, or you can always request a custom pricing service. Free for personal use! 2. Test the API. Scrape the target website with …Jan 8, 2024 · Web scraping is all about collecting content from websites. Scrapers come in many shapes and forms and the exact details of what a scraper will collect will vary greatly, depending on the use cases. A very common example is search engines, of course. Web scraping, otherwise called data scraping, provides a streamlined, automated method to extract data from websites. While the internet overflows with vast quantities of data, accessing this in a structured and efficient way can be challenging. With web scraping, you can collect thousands (or even millions) of web pages on autopilot.How much does a website cost? From the most basic to the ones with all the bells and whistles, this is what it will cost you to get one. If you buy something through our links, we ...

Essentially, the process of scraping data from websites involves 5 steps: Select the URL (website) you want to scrape. Make a request to the URL. The server responds to the request and returns the data as HTML. Select the data you want to extract from the webpage. Run the code to extract the selected data.Website scraping inhabits a thorny thicket of legality that can depend on several factors. But don't worry, we're here to help navigate the brambles. ‍ The legality of web scraping generally revolves around how you scrape and what you do with the scraped data. Magical does this all in a 100% legit way.

The scraping of online data, commonplace in AI, has recently become highly controversial. AI companies such as OpenAI, Stability.AI, Meta, and Google are …Data scraping, in its most general form, refers to a technique in which a computer program extracts data from output generated from another program. Data scraping is commonly manifest in web scraping, the process of using an application to extract valuable information from a website.Let's get data. Start scraping. Web scraping made easy — a powerful and free Chrome extension for scraping websites in your browser, automated in the cloud, or via API. No code required.Nov 20, 2023 · Web scraping is done for a number of reasons, including: Major search engines like Google will scrape or 'crawl' websites to determine relevant search results when users type in keywords. Apify 7. Scraping Pros 8. Priceva 9. NetNut 10. Bright Data Manage Web Data With ClickUp Unveiling the Power of Web Scraping Tools. Have you ever wondered how businesses collect vast amounts of data for market research, price monitoring, sentiment analysis, and lead generation? The answer is ‘web scraping’.Jan 29, 2024 · Web scraping, otherwise called data scraping, provides a streamlined, automated method to extract data from websites. While the internet overflows with vast quantities of data, accessing this in a structured and efficient way can be challenging. With web scraping, you can collect thousands (or even millions) of web pages on autopilot. Open a website of your choice and start clicking on the data you want to extract. It's that easy! Scrape your data with no code at all. Our machine learning relationship engine …Web scraping is the process of extracting specific data from the internet automatically. It has many use cases, like getting data for a machine learning project, creating a price comparison tool, or any other innovative idea that requires an immense amount of data. While you can theoretically do data extraction

Are you tired of scrubbing and scraping your oven to remove baked-on grease and grime? Look no further than a self-cleaning oven. With just a few simple steps, you can have a spark...

One difference between male and female crickets is that male crickets have rough patches on their forewings that they scrape together to produce a chirping sound, whereas most fema...Step 1 – Launch a Browser with Selenium. Most major websites today rely on Javascript to load content. Simply sending requests won‘t fully scrape modern dynamic pages. That‘s where Selenium comes in. Selenium automates an actual browser like Chrome or Firefox. This allows it to render Javascript-heavy sites correctly.Scraping is a high-volume, low-monetization attack vector. Therefore, automation is used to achieve sufficient scale to drive return on investment. Theft of ...The Dali was reportedly detained in Belgium after scraping side of quay and significantly damaging part of hull in good weather The same vessel that hit the …Should men wash their face with soap? Visit Discovery Health to find out if men should wash their face with soap. Advertisement When your dad taught you how to shave, demonstrating...NEW YORK — Donald Trump has failed to finance an appeal bond for more than $450 million to cover a judgment in the New York attorney general’s business fraud …Aug 8, 2018 · Getting started with web scraping is easy, and the process can be broken down into two main parts: acquiring the data using an HTML request library or a headless browser, and parsing the data to get the exact information you want. This guide will walk you through the process with the popular Node.js request-promise module, CheerioJS, and ... Apr 12, 2021 · Here are some common features of the package: Find all links with a tags. Find elements by class name. Find elements by ID. With these two libraries, a developer can easily retrieve a web page and extract the data that they want. Learning how to scrape websites with Python is a breeze with these two libraries. Mar 8, 2024 · Run the crawler to scrape and store text data. Clicking the save & start button will save your configuration and execute the code to run the crawler as specified. While it's running you can check the log to see if it's experiencing any problems, and you can abort the run at any point. 6. Export the extracted data. ScraperAPI handles proxy rotation, browsers, and CAPTCHAs so developers can scrape any page with a single API call. Web scraping with 5,000 free API calls!Are you looking to establish an online presence but don’t want to spend a fortune on creating a website? Fortunately, there are numerous platforms available that allow you to creat...

Aug 10, 2021 · Web scraping is the process of extracting specific data from the internet automatically. It has many use cases, like getting data for a machine learning project, creating a price comparison tool, or any other innovative idea that requires an immense amount of data. While you can theoretically do data extraction Dec 6, 2022 · Scraping this page is a two step process: First, grab each quote by looking for the parts of the page that have the data we want. Then, for each quote, grab the data we want from it by pulling the data out of the HTML tags. scrapy grabs data based on selectors that you provide. The first one recommended for you is Octoparse – the best web scraping tool, which is not only an image scraper but also scraping text or any other information as your needs. Unlike a single-page image downloader, Octoparse helps you get multiple URLs of the needed images, and here are some most common situations that you may encounter.Instagram:https://instagram. colorado bank and trustmeta spark studiowatch dark crystal moviesteven greer documentaries Web scraping usually refers to extracting, parsing and outputting data from HTML code. Webpages typically comprise a combination of HTML, CSS and JavaScript … lucky northconsumer cellular activate login Web scraping consists of extracting information from a website through a program or script. Scraping helps automate data extraction and it is much faster than if we had to extract information manually. It can really save hours of manual and tedious work. For example, in case we would like to get a list containing titles of all products uploaded ... kaggle datsets Data Scraping Features. Extract data points from web pages. Customize scrape settings to target specific information. Automate the web scraping process. Time-efficient approach to collecting data. Built-in tools for further customization. Save data in various formats that are easy to sort and digest. 1. Phantombuster.Scrape a static site using Symfony BrowserKit and submit forms; Scrape a complex dynamic site using Symfony Panther; Unfortunately, while scraping using these methods, you learned that scraping with PHP comes with added complexities. For instance, you may need to arrange for multiple proxies and carefully construct your scraper to avoid ...Some sites suggest you can make a website in five minutes. Is that really true? It’s probably an exaggeration but even if it is, it suggests you won’t be toiling away for days to g...